Correct answer: B — AGO score (ECOG PS 0, ascites ≤500 mL, complete resection at primary surgery) or the DESKTOP III criteria
The DESKTOP III trial demonstrated that secondary cytoreductive surgery (SCS) improves OS in platinum-sensitive recurrent ovarian cancer ONLY when complete resection (no visible residual disease) is achieved. The AGO score (PS 0, ascites ≤500 mL, complete primary resection) identifies patients most likely to achieve complete SCS. Patients not meeting these criteria should proceed directly to systemic therapy. SOC-1 and GOG-0213 provide additional context on patient selection for SCS.
Reference: ESMO 2024 Ovarian Cancer Guidelines; DESKTOP III du Bois et al NEJM 2022; AGO score
